Examine your Panorama Wi-Fi gateway’s status lights. When the “Link” light on your Cox router turns orange, it means the router is looking for a downstream connection. If the yellow light stays on for more than 30 seconds after the router is turned on, it means that the router cannot connect to the Internet.Click to enlarge. The following buttons and ports are available on the back of the modem. Reset button: Use this button to reboot or reset the WiFi cable modem configuration settings. Ethernet: Four one-gigabit Ethernet ports for RJ-45 network cable connections. Only one port is active at a time. The following information describes the Ethernet port LED lights.Use a fan. Most modems have a USB port for connecting your printer or mobile device. You can purchase a small, USB-powered fan and connect it directly to your modem. If you prefer not to use the USB port, you can power the fan using a 5V charger. Power off your device and unplug it from your wall socket. Wait for 20 to 30 seconds then plug your modem back into the power socket. Connect all cables back to their rightful spots and power on your modem. Check to see if the blinking lights problem has been resolved.
